How to Reheat Burrito in the Microwave 🌯

Quick answer

Reheat burrito in the microwave at 70% power for 2 min 30 sec for a moist result. Verify it reaches 165°F internal before eating.

Step-by-step

  1. 1.Remove foil. Wrap in a damp paper towel.
  2. 2.70% power, 90 seconds, then flip and go 60 more.
  3. 3.Rest 1 minute — the inside keeps cooking. Verify it's hot throughout.

Pro tip: Microwave + 2 minutes in a hot dry skillet = fast center, crispy shell. The combo move beats either alone.

⚠️ Food safety — read this one

Dense, mixed fillings (rice + meat + beans) hide cold cores. Cut in half and check for steam — and remember rice should only be reheated once.

❄️ From frozen: extend to about 6 min 15 sec and check the center is fully hot before eating.

FAQ

What's the best way to reheat burrito?

The oven gives the best result: 350°F for about 15 minutes, aiming for a tender finish.

How long does burrito last in the fridge?

Burrito keeps about 3 days refrigerated at or below 40°F in an airtight container. When reheating, bring it to 165°F internal.

Can you reheat burrito more than once?

Not recommended. Dense, mixed fillings (rice + meat + beans) hide cold cores. Cut in half and check for steam — and remember rice should only be reheated once. Reheat only the portion you'll eat.
